The balance of Th cells or Th-type cytokines plays an important role in the pathogenesis of systemic lupus erythematosus(SLE).Th cells are regulted by many moleculars through many steps, which also attend the development of autoimmune disease. There was a few reports about that and most of them were not systemic studies. We study the abnormals of the balance of Th cells and regulatory moleculars in the pathogenesis of SLE. Result: We have found that Th1 cell and IFN-γmRNA expression decreased significantly in recent-onset SLE patients. It's maybe attribute to IL-12 and IL-12Rβ2 and IL-18 mRNA expression decreased or abnormal of STAT4, GATA3. Different clinical manifestation maybe exsit different abnormal of Th regulatory moleculars. IL-4R and GATA3 could be used as the index to evalute disease activity in SLE patients.
